In 2019-2020, 29,892 people earned their degree in electrical engineering, making the major the 26th most popular in the United States.

Across the Far Western US region, there were 6,107 electrical eng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the associate degree level specifically, there were 82 electrical eng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$36,689 and $18,419 respectively.

Chemeketa Community College is a public institution located in Salem, Oregon. The school has a medium-sized population, and it awarded 7 associates’s degrees in 2019-2020.

Chemeketa Community College also made our “Best Electrical Engineering Associate Degree Schools in the Far Western US Region” list, coming in at #1. The yearly cost to attend Chemeketa Community College is $4,853 for far western us region associate degree ee students whose families make $0-$30k.
